Global Research Findings: Why Online Learning is Winning

Recent studies indicate that the automotive e-learning market is expected to grow by billions in the coming years. This growth is driven by three main factors:

  1. Technological Complexity: Modern cars are computers on wheels. Technicians need constant updates that only online modules can provide quickly.

  2. Accessibility: Mechanics in developing nations can now access the same high-level certification courses as those in Detroit or Stuttgart.

  3. Cost-Efficiency: Online platforms reduce the need for expensive physical prototypes during the initial stages of training.

Understanding DoFollow vs. NoFollow

In your link-building journey, you will encounter two types of links. DoFollow links pass authority (link juice) from the host site to yours, directly impacting your SEO ranking. NoFollow links do not pass authority but are vital for a natural-looking link profile. A healthy mix of both ensures you don't get penalized by Google's algorithms.
